About

From 1999, several studies have showed that the use of vasoconstrictors in association with albumin are effective in the treatment of hepatorenal syndrome (HRS). The rationale of the use of vasoconstrictors together with albumin in the treatment of this severe complication of portal hypertension in patients with cirrhosis is to correct the reduction of the effective circulating volume due to the splanchnic arterial vasodilatation.In most of these studies terlipressin, a derivate of vasopressin, has been used as vasoconstrictor as intravenous boluses moving from an initial dose of 0.5-1 mg/4 hr. In some studies midodrine, an alpha-adrenergic agonist, given by mouth has been used as vasoconstrictor at a dose ranging from 2.5 up to 12.5 tid together with octreotide, an inhibitor of the release of glucagon, given subcutaneously at a dose ranging from 10 µg upt to 200 µg tid. To the day, there isn't a study comparing terlipressin + albumin versus midodrine + octreotide + albumin in the treatment of HRS in patients with cirrhosis.Thus, the aim of the study is to compare terlipressin + albumin vs midodrine + octreotide + albumin in the treatment of the HRS in patients with cirrhosis.

Inclusion criteria

  • Patients with cirrhosis and diagnosis of HRS type 1 or 2,serum creatinine > 2.5 mg/dl

Exclusion criteria

  • Diagnosis of HCC with a staging beyond the Milan Criteria di Milano
  • Septic shock (systolic arterial pressure < 90 mmHg
  • Significant heart or respiratory failure
  • Peripheral arteriophaty clinically significant
  • Previous heart stroke or significant alteration of the ECG
